CHARLOTTE, NC — Mississippi State football starting quarterback Kamario Taylor exited the Duke's Mayo Bowl with an injury.

The injury occurred late in the fourth quarter after Taylor was hit low on a tackle while scrambling. The Bulldogs (5-7) trailed Wake Forest 43-29 at the time of the injury at Bank of America Stadium on Jan. 2.

Taylor was carted off the field with a towel over his head with 1:52 remaining.

Luke Kromenhoek replaced Taylor.

Kamario Taylor injury update​


Taylor did not return to the game and was immediately carted off the field.

Luke Kromenhoek will transfer from Mississippi State​


Kromenhoek is the backup quarterback for this game but announced his intention to enter the transfer portal afterward. The portal opened on Jan. 2, the same day as the game.

Blake Shapen, who started the first 11 games of the season, is not with the team. He opted out as he prepares for a professional career.
